Kitchens are constantly referred to as the “center or heart” of the home. This kitchen is truly the center of this home and full of heart! Living space on each end of this kitchen and an entry to the lower level-challenged our designer with opening this kitchen to more light and workable space.
That wasn’t even the full extent of challenges-this kitchen in order to gain more space also needed to house the laundry. Combining two rooms into one cohesive space for the daily task of cooking and laundry put Roeser to the test. Our team made sure every inch was not only workable but also provided the most storage space as well. After solving these requests, there was just one more request……a television for Dad, the only thing he asked for.
We believe our design team nailed it and our craftsman brought it to life!
Wellborn Select Harmony Maple Cabinets in a Sandstone finish brightened the surround of the once dark kitchen and the same cabinet style in a Sienna Charcoal finish created the island adding warmth and depth to the space.
From the neutral tones, the space “pops” with color in the backsplash. Using a combination of tiles, the backsplash came together with three tile favorites adding interest and color. Two rows of AE “Tongue in Chic” 2 ½” X 10 ½” in Latte are followed by one row or AE “Man About You” Mademoiselle Gloss Bar liner and then PMI Tara Blend Lantern from the countertop to bottom of the wall cabinets.
Two new ViWincoCasement Windows added to the newness of the space and provide a beautiful view from their kitchen. In addition, 5” LED can lights, Xenon under counter lights, and two island pendant lights, all on dimmers, provide all the lighting necessary for either task or ambiance lighting.
Century “Estate Plank” pre-finish hardwood flooring was installed in a straight pattern grounded the space adding to its beauty.New stainless steel appliances include a GE cabinet depth French door refrigerator, GE dishwasher with top controls, 30” Sharp microwave drawer, and a Jen-Aire30” range finishes out all the modern conveniences.
A custom corner cabinet, built in the Roeser mill-shop, housed the television and provided storage above.
Laundry is hidden in a banquet of cabinets with slide back doors. The Bosch Compact washer and dryer front loaders in white area perfect fit. The long countertop matching the rest of the kitchen in the 3 cm Snowfall Granite provides plenty of room for folding clothes.

A tired primary bathroom, with varying ceiling heights and a beige-on-beige color scheme, was screaming for love. Squaring the room and adding natural materials erased the memory of the lack luster space and converted it to a bright and welcoming spa oasis. The home was a new build in 2005 and it looked like all the builder’s material choices remained. The client was clear on their design direction but were challenged by the differing ceiling heights and were looking to hire a design-build firm that could resolve that issue.
This local Glen Ellyn couple found us on Instagram (@kitchenstudioge, follow us ?). They loved our designs and felt like we fit their style. They requested a full primary bath renovation to include a large shower, soaking tub, double vanity with storage options, and heated floors. The wife also really wanted a separate make-up vanity. The biggest challenge presented to us was to architecturally marry the various ceiling heights and deliver a streamlined design.
The existing layout worked well for the couple, so we kept everything in place, except we enlarged the shower and replaced the built-in tub with a lovely free-standing model. We also added a sitting make-up vanity. We were able to eliminate the awkward ceiling lines by extending all the walls to the highest level. Then, to accommodate the sprinklers and HVAC, lowered the ceiling height over the entrance and shower area which then opens to the 2-story vanity and tub area. Very dramatic!
This high-end home deserved high-end fixtures. The homeowners also quickly realized they loved the look of natural marble and wanted to use as much of it as possible in their new bath. They chose a marble slab from the stone yard for the countertops and back splash, and we found complimentary marble tile for the shower. The homeowners also liked the idea of mixing metals in their new posh bathroom and loved the look of black, gold, and chrome.
Although our clients were very clear on their style, they were having a difficult time pulling it all together and envisioning the final product. As interior designers it is our job to translate and elevate our clients’ ideas into a deliverable design. We presented the homeowners with mood boards and 3D renderings of our modern, clean, white marble design. Since the color scheme was relatively neutral, at the homeowner’s request, we decided to add of interest with the patterns and shapes in the room.
We were first inspired by the shower floor tile with its circular/linear motif. We designed the cabinetry, floor and wall tiles, mirrors, cabinet pulls, and wainscoting to have a square or rectangular shape, and then to create interest we added perfectly placed circles to contrast with the rectangular shapes. The globe shaped chandelier against the square wall trim is a delightful yet subtle juxtaposition.
The clients were overjoyed with our interpretation of their vision and impressed with the level of detail we brought to the project.
